import pytest
from telegram import CallbackQuery, User, Message, Chat, Audio
@pytest.fixture(scope='class', params=['message', 'inline'])
def callback_query(bot, request):
cbq = CallbackQuery(
TestCallbackQuery.id_,
TestCallbackQuery.from_user,
TestCallbackQuery.chat_instance,
data=TestCallbackQuery.data,
game_short_name=TestCallbackQuery.game_short_name,
bot=bot,
)
if request.param == 'message':
cbq.message = TestCallbackQuery.message
else:
cbq.inline_message_id = TestCallbackQuery.inline_message_id
return cbq
class TestCallbackQuery:
id_ = 'id'
from_user = User(1, 'test_user', False)
chat_instance = 'chat_instance'
message = Message(3, None, Chat(4, 'private'), from_user=User(5, 'bot', False))
data = 'data'
inline_message_id = 'inline_message_id'
game_short_name = 'the_game'
def test_de_json(self, bot):
json_dict = {
'id': self.id_,
'from': self.from_user.to_dict(),
'chat_instance': self.chat_instance,
'message': self.message.to_dict(),
'data': self.data,
'inline_message_id': self.inline_message_id,
'game_short_name': self.game_short_name,
}
callback_query = CallbackQuery.de_json(json_dict, bot)
assert callback_query.id == self.id_
assert callback_query.from_user == self.from_user
assert callback_query.chat_instance == self.chat_instance
assert callback_query.message == self.message
assert callback_query.data == self.data
assert callback_query.inline_message_id == self.inline_message_id
assert callback_query.game_short_name == self.game_short_name
def test_to_dict(self, callback_query):
callback_query_dict = callback_query.to_dict()
assert isinstance(callback_query_dict, dict)
assert callback_query_dict['id'] == callback_query.id
assert callback_query_dict['from'] == callback_query.from_user.to_dict()
assert callback_query_dict['chat_instance'] == callback_query.chat_instance
if callback_query.message:
assert callback_query_dict['message'] == callback_query.message.to_dict()
else:
assert callback_query_dict['inline_message_id'] == callback_query.inline_message_id
assert callback_query_dict['data'] == callback_query.data
assert callback_query_dict['game_short_name'] == callback_query.game_short_name
def test_answer(self, monkeypatch, callback_query):
def test(*args, **kwargs):
return args[0] == callback_query.id
monkeypatch.setattr(callback_query.bot, 'answer_callback_query', test)
# TODO: PEP8
assert callback_query.answer()
def test_edit_message_text(self, monkeypatch, callback_query):
def test(*args, **kwargs):
text = args[0] == 'test'
try:
id_ = kwargs['inline_message_id'] == callback_query.inline_message_id
return id_ and text
except KeyError:
chat_id = kwargs['chat_id'] == callback_query.message.chat_id
message_id = kwargs['message_id'] == callback_query.message.message_id
return chat_id and message_id and text
monkeypatch.setattr(callback_query.bot, 'edit_message_text', test)
assert callback_query.edit_message_text(text='test')
assert callback_query.edit_message_text('test')
def test_edit_message_caption(self, monkeypatch, callback_query):
def test(*args, **kwargs):
caption = kwargs['caption'] == 'new caption'
try:
id_ = kwargs['inline_message_id'] == callback_query.inline_message_id
return id_ and caption
except KeyError:
id_ = kwargs['chat_id'] == callback_query.message.chat_id
message = kwargs['message_id'] == callback_query.message.message_id
return id_ and message and caption
monkeypatch.setattr(callback_query.bot, 'edit_message_caption', test)
assert callback_query.edit_message_caption(caption='new caption')
assert callback_query.edit_message_caption('new caption')
def test_edit_message_reply_markup(self, monkeypatch, callback_query):
def test(*args, **kwargs):
reply_markup = kwargs['reply_markup'] == [['1', '2']]
try:
id_ = kwargs['inline_message_id'] == callback_query.inline_message_id
return id_ and reply_markup
except KeyError:
id_ = kwargs['chat_id'] == callback_query.message.chat_id
message = kwargs['message_id'] == callback_query.message.message_id
return id_ and message and reply_markup
monkeypatch.setattr(callback_query.bot, 'edit_message_reply_markup', test)
assert callback_query.edit_message_reply_markup(reply_markup=[['1', '2']])
assert callback_query.edit_message_reply_markup([['1', '2']])
def test_edit_message_media(self, monkeypatch, callback_query):
def test(*args, **kwargs):
message_media = kwargs.get('media') == [['1', '2']] or args[0] == [['1', '2']]
try:
id_ = kwargs['inline_message_id'] == callback_query.inline_message_id
return id_ and message_media
except KeyError:
id_ = kwargs['chat_id'] == callback_query.message.chat_id
message = kwargs['message_id'] == callback_query.message.message_id
return id_ and message and message_media
monkeypatch.setattr(callback_query.bot, 'edit_message_media', test)
assert callback_query.edit_message_media(media=[['1', '2']])
assert callback_query.edit_message_media([['1', '2']])
def test_edit_message_live_location(self, monkeypatch, callback_query):
def test(*args, **kwargs):
latitude = kwargs.get('latitude') == 1 or args[0] == 1
longitude = kwargs.get('longitude') == 2 or args[1] == 2
try:
id_ = kwargs['inline_message_id'] == callback_query.inline_message_id
return id_ and latitude and longitude
except KeyError:
id_ = kwargs['chat_id'] == callback_query.message.chat_id
message = kwargs['message_id'] == callback_query.message.message_id
return id_ and message and latitude and longitude
monkeypatch.setattr(callback_query.bot, 'edit_message_live_location', test)
assert callback_query.edit_message_live_location(latitude=1, longitude=2)
assert callback_query.edit_message_live_location(1, 2)
def test_stop_message_live_location(self, monkeypatch, callback_query):
def test(*args, **kwargs):
try:
id_ = kwargs['inline_message_id'] == callback_query.inline_message_id
return id_
except KeyError:
id_ = kwargs['chat_id'] == callback_query.message.chat_id
message = kwargs['message_id'] == callback_query.message.message_id
return id_ and message
monkeypatch.setattr(callback_query.bot, 'stop_message_live_location', test)
assert callback_query.stop_message_live_location()
def test_set_game_score(self, monkeypatch, callback_query):
def test(*args, **kwargs):
user_id = kwargs.get('user_id') == 1 or args[0] == 1
score = kwargs.get('score') == 2 or args[1] == 2
try:
id_ = kwargs['inline_message_id'] == callback_query.inline_message_id
return id_ and user_id and score
except KeyError:
id_ = kwargs['chat_id'] == callback_query.message.chat_id
message = kwargs['message_id'] == callback_query.message.message_id
return id_ and message and user_id and score
monkeypatch.setattr(callback_query.bot, 'set_game_score', test)
assert callback_query.set_game_score(user_id=1, score=2)
assert callback_query.set_game_score(1, 2)
def test_get_game_high_scores(self, monkeypatch, callback_query):
def test(*args, **kwargs):
user_id = kwargs.get('user_id') == 1 or args[0] == 1
try:
id_ = kwargs['inline_message_id'] == callback_query.inline_message_id
return id_ and user_id
except KeyError:
id_ = kwargs['chat_id'] == callback_query.message.chat_id
message = kwargs['message_id'] == callback_query.message.message_id
return id_ and message and user_id
monkeypatch.setattr(callback_query.bot, 'get_game_high_scores', test)
assert callback_query.get_game_high_scores(user_id=1)
assert callback_query.get_game_high_scores(1)
def test_equality(self):
a = CallbackQuery(self.id_, self.from_user, 'chat')
b = CallbackQuery(self.id_, self.from_user, 'chat')
c = CallbackQuery(self.id_, None, '')
d = CallbackQuery('', None, 'chat')
e = Audio(self.id_, 'unique_id', 1)
assert a == b
assert hash(a) == hash(b)
assert a is not b
assert a == c
assert hash(a) == hash(c)
assert a != d
assert hash(a) != hash(d)
assert a != e
assert hash(a) != hash(e)
